Administrative / Biographical History

The British North Atlantic Telegraph Expedition, 1860 (leader Francis McClintock) was to make a line of soundings by way of Scotland, the Faroes, Iceland, southern Greenland and Labrador, in preparation for the laying of a second telegraph cable between Europe and North America. McClintock commanded HMS Bulldog.
